Just Breathe

Published by weddingwisdom at 1:54 pm under Uncategorized Edit This

In movies we always hear brides say something like this, “I just want to make sure everything goes exactly, perfectly right.” Has there ever been a day in your life with NO mistakes or frustrations? No. We stub our toe, break a dish, are late for a meeting, the car wont start, etc. So don’t expect your wedding day to have a magic halo of protection around it either. Things go wrong- that’s just life. As a bride, you can take precautions. Have back-up plans. Delegate responsibilities so everything is taken care of. Make sure communication is clear to those people who are facilitating the event. But, when something tiny goes wrong, it doesn’t mean your wedding day is a bust. Just breathe and move on. When my father walked me down the isle at my wedding, we stopped before the altar to light a candle in honor of my mother who passed when I was young. The match my father had lit blew out and we had to try a few times. Instead of panicking that we were off on the timing of the song, we both quietly laughed and enjoyed the moment remembering my mother. By the time we got to the altar, the song was finishing perfectly. Had the candle lighting gone faster, we actually would have been ahead of the song. Whether it’s something small like that or something much larger, just remember what this day is all about. You got married today! And nothing can ruin that! How you respond to these situations on your wedding day is an attitude choice. I have seen many brides tense and irritated at their wedding. How terrible is it to spend the day like that? Choose to be overjoyed regardless of how the day goes!
